First, I never heard of this device, it seems very fake to me. There is no link to any manufacturers webpage, not even the name is mentioned, and no link to a shop that supposed to sell these devices.

Second, even if it existed it would still need drivers. Will it support the N900 and linux in general, maybe, maybe not?
And third even the fastest current BT implementation is just 3mbit/s, that is a third of USB 1.1 speeds. So it would be way to slow for a DVB-T USB dongle (my personal goal), that requires USB 2.0 speeds in most cases, depending on the transmitted bitrates.
So no, it isn't an option for my goals
